Why team readiness determines ERP success
ERP implementations touch every part of an organization. Finance, operations, HR, and supply chain all rely on it, but each group uses the system differently. Traditional training often treats everyone the same, which can lead to confusion, frustration, and low adoption.
AI-enabled ERP training tools change that. Instead of a single approach for everyone, they adapt to each person’s role, pace, and comfort level. A finance manager might get deeper insights into reporting workflows, while a warehouse supervisor learns through hands-on simulations that mirror real processes.
When training fits each learner, confidence grows faster. Teams make fewer mistakes and understand not just what to do, but why it matters. That understanding builds ownership, and ownership drives long-term success.
How AI-enabled ERP training tools work
AI-powered training platforms use data and behavioral patterns to understand how each person learns. They track user activity, identify where people struggle, and offer tailored recommendations in real time.
For example, when a user hesitates on a specific task, the AI assistant can step in with a quick tip, a short video, or a guided walkthrough. It is like having a personal coach inside the system, one that never gets tired and always keeps track of progress.
Some tools even use natural language processing so employees can ask questions directly in plain language, such as “How do I create a new purchase order?” or “Where do I find last quarter’s inventory report?” The AI then provides a simple, accurate answer without interrupting workflow.

The benefits for your ERP project
When training improves, everything else follows. Here is what we typically see when companies use AI-enabled ERP training tools:
- Faster onboarding: Employees get comfortable with the system quickly because learning happens in real time.
- Higher adoption rates: People feel supported, which leads to stronger engagement across departments.
- Fewer errors: Continuous feedback helps catch mistakes before they affect data or processes.
- Better knowledge retention: Because learning is integrated into daily work, it sticks.
- Ongoing adaptability: As systems evolve, training updates automatically, keeping everyone up to speed.
These benefits go beyond technology. They help teams feel more confident and reduce the stress that often comes with change.
